COMP Cams® is proud to announce their participation as a sponsor and engine part donor in the 20th Annual Race Engine Charity Sweepstakes. A new race engine, built by Roush Yates Racing's Nick Ramey, a well-known and respected race engine builder, will be given away as part of this 20-year PRI Trade Show tradition. All proceeds from the Engine Charity Sweepstakes will be donated to the Victory Junction charity.
Victory Junction enriches the lives of children with chronic medical conditions or serious illnesses by providing life-changing camping experiences that are exciting, fun, and empowering, in a safe and medically-sound environment. Last year, as a result of everyone’s contributions, a $24,892 check was presented to Kyle Petty of Victory Junction.
